1. A steerable catheter comprising:
an outer tube having an outer tube wall, an outer tube proximal end, an outer tube distal end and an outer tube lumen extending therethrough, said outer tube characterized by an outer tube distal segment, an outer tube proximal segment, and an outer tube middle segment located between said outer tube distal segment and said outer tube proximal segment; and
an inner tube having an inner tube wall, an inner tube proximal end, an inner tube distal end and an inner tube lumen extending therethrough, said inner tube characterized by an inner tube distal segment, an inner tube proximal segment, and an inner tube middle segment located between said inner tube distal segment and said inner tube proximal segment;
said inner tube disposed within the outer tube such that the inner tube distal segment is disposed within the outer tube distal segment, the inner tube middle segment is disposed within the outer tube middle segment, and said inner tube proximal segment is disposed within the outer tube proximal segment;
said inner tube being longitudinally fixed to the outer tube proximate the distal end of the outer tube proximate a distal end of the outer tube distal segment; and
a hub affixed to the proximal end of the inner tube and outer tube, said hub operable to tension or compress the inner tube relative to the outer tube to cause bending of the outer tube distal segment; wherein
the outer tube has a first plurality of laterally oriented slots extending partway through the outer tube distal segment, wherein said first plurality of laterally oriented slots are aligned on one circumferential side of the outer tube thereby defining a spine running along a side of the tube opposite the slots;
the inner tube wall has a longitudinal slot that divides the inner tube distal segment along a longitudinal axis, into two axially oriented parts which are connected at the distal end of the inner tube, and one of said axially oriented parts includes a plurality of flex enhancing cutouts dispersed axially along an inner portion of said axially oriented part;
the outer tube middle segment has a second plurality of laterally oriented slots extending partway through the outer tube, said second plurality of laterally oriented slots being non-aligned circumferentially; and
the inner tube middle segment has a third plurality of laterally oriented slots extending partway through the inner tube, said third plurality of laterally oriented slots being non-aligned circumferentially; wherein
the second plurality of laterally oriented slots are arranged in a repeating pattern of two differently oriented slots dispersed along the outer tube middle segment.
